How to use PHP to implement a simple email sending function
In modern society, email has become an indispensable part of people's daily lives. Whether for individuals or businesses, the use of email is very common. Through email, we can communicate with people around the world, send files, and receive important information. In this article, we will learn how to implement a simple email sending function using the PHP programming language.
Step 1: Create a basic HTML form
First, we need to create a basic form in HTML to receive user input information. In the form, we need to include relevant information such as the sender's email address, the recipient's email address, the email subject, and the email content. The following is a sample code:
<!DOCTYPE html> <html> <head> <title>发送电子邮件</title> </head> <body> <form method="post" action="send_email.php"> <label for="sender">发件人邮箱:</label> <input type="email" name="sender" id="sender" required><br><br> <label for="receiver">收件人邮箱:</label> <input type="email" name="receiver" id="receiver" required><br><br> <label for="subject">邮件主题:</label> <input type="text" name="subject" id="subject" required><br><br> <label for="message">邮件内容:</label><br> <textarea name="message" id="message" rows="5" cols="30" required></textarea><br><br> <input type="submit" value="发送邮件"> </form> </body> </html>
Step 2: Create a PHP script to handle email sending
Next, we need to create a PHP script to process the information entered by the user in the form, and Send the email. We can use the "mail" function provided by PHP to achieve this function. The following is a sample code:
<?php if ($_SERVER['REQUEST_METHOD'] === "POST") { $sender = $_POST['sender']; $receiver = $_POST['receiver']; $subject = $_POST['subject']; $message = $_POST['message']; //发送邮件 if (mail($receiver, $subject, $message, "From: $sender")) { echo "邮件发送成功!"; } else { echo "邮件发送失败,请检查您的输入信息!"; } } ?>
In the above code, we first use $_POST to obtain the information entered by the user in the form, including the sender's email address, the recipient's email address, the email subject and the email content. Then, we use the mail function to send the email. Note that we need to specify the sender's email address in the From parameter.
Step 3: Test the email sending function
After completing the above code, we can upload the HTML form and PHP script files to a server and test the email sending function. Make sure your server supports sending email. Fill in the sender email, recipient email, subject and content in the correct format of the form, and click the "Send Email" button. You will then receive a prompt telling you whether the email was successfully sent.

The PHP Client URL (cURL) extension is a powerful tool for developers, enabling seamless interaction with remote servers and REST APIs. By leveraging libcurl, a well-respected multi-protocol file transfer library, PHP cURL facilitates efficient execution of various network protocols, including HTTP, HTTPS, and FTP. This extension offers granular control over HTTP requests, supports multiple concurrent operations, and provides built-in security features.
